  • the present invention relates to a tire with a radial carcass reinforcement, in particular, with a low aspect ratio H / S, H being the height of the tire on the rim and S its maximum axial width, intended to be mounted on a rim of which at least one seat is tilted outwards and extended axially outwards by a low projection. It relates more particularly to the beads of such a tire.
  • the solution described above is not entirely satisfactory from the point of view of gum tearing, with the consequence of the possibility of injury from the overturning of the carcass reinforcement, which is not very compatible with aesthetics on the one hand and share with the need for security, naturally required by users.
  • the object of the invention is to propose a different solution to remedy the drawbacks described above and consists in replacing the protuberance of the bead intended to be radially in contact with the projecting protrusion by a protective rib or protuberance of appropriate and localized shape. also adequately.
  • the tire with a radial carcass reinforcement and intended to be mounted on a rim J of which at least one seat is inclined towards the outside and extended axially outside by a projection of low height, said projection comprising an axially outer wall, comprises at least one bead having a heel axially inside and a bead point axially outside, said bead being provided with a protective rib or protrusion extending in the circumferential direction, this protective rib having at least one point axially further from the equatorial plane than the axially outer wall of the projection of the rim in order to protect said rim.
  • This tire is characterized in that, mounted on its mounting rim and seen in meridian section (that is to say in a cutting plane containing the axis of rotation): said circumferential protective rib is delimited axially to the externally by an axially external face connected to the external flank and bead walls by radially respectively upper and lower faces, the point or points of the axially external face of the axially outermost protective rib is / are at a distance e at least equal to 0.5 mm from the axially outer wall of the rim protrusion, - the radial distance from between the radially innermost point of the axially outer face of the rib and the radially outermost point of the projecting projection is greater than 4 mm, the angle of the segment joining the end points of the axially outer face of the protective rib with a say ction perpendicular to the axis of rotation is at most equal to ⁇ 10 °, the profile of the lower connection face between the axially outer face of the protective
  • the tire according to the invention once mounted on its rim offers very good protection against external attacks from said rim. Furthermore, the remoteness of the rib according to the same characteristics makes it possible to avoid tearing of rubber from the bead, which ensures the durability of the protection.
  • the distance e is between 1 and 1.5 mm.
  • the length of the segment joining the end points of the axially outer face of the protective rib is between 5 and 10 mm so as to obtain good protection of the rim without excessively increasing the weight of the tire.
  • the angle made by the segment joining the end points of the axially outer face of the protective rib, with a direction perpendicular to the axis of rotation, is preferably at most equal to ⁇ 5 ° in order to avoid overpressures localized when in contact with an external object and also in order to avoid excessively localized wear by friction.
  • connection face can be cylindrical, frustoconical or curved, said face being joined to the wall of the bead and to the axially outer face by slight rounded in order to, as known per se, avoid stress concentrations.
  • the upper connection face extends substantially between the radially outermost point of the face axially outside the protective rib and a point on the outer wall of the sidewall of the tire defined as being at a radial distance at least equal to twice the length of the segment joining the end points of the axially outer face of the protective rib.
  • This upper connection face is preferably located entirely radially outside a straight line passing through the radially outermost point of the face axially outside the protective rib and tangent at this point to said profile. , this straight line making an angle at most equal to 55 ° with the equatorial plane, which makes it possible to offer a minimum of grip to obstacles and thus limit their indentation by allowing a possibility of sliding between the obstacle and the rib of protection.
  • This upper connection face seen in meridian section, may in particular have the shape of an arc of a circle.
  • the external walls of the protective rib with at least one reinforcement comprising a textile reinforcement (for example Nylon®) embedded in a rubber mixture of an appropriate nature (and in particular resistant to abrasion).

  • FIG. 1 shows a partial and schematic cross-section of a tire P according to the invention mounted on a mounting rim J.
  • the sidewall 8 and the bead 5 of a tire P for a passenger vehicle of size 205-650 R 440A, shown in FIG. 1, include a carcass reinforcement 1, anchored in the bead 5 by winding around a bead wire anchoring 2 by going axially from the inside of the tire to the outside to form a reversal 10.
  • Said reversal 10 completely surrounds a profile 3 disposed axially outside the anchoring rod 2 of the carcass reinforcement 1, said profile 3 being, in section, in the form of an angular sector of substantially triangular shape having a vertex located approximately radially under the rod 2 (that is to say between the axis of rotation and said rod ), two sides starting from said vertex and a third side opposite said vertex.
  • Profile 3 is formed of a rubbery mixture, having in the vulcanized state a Shore A hardness equal in the example described at 95.
  • the rod 2 is surmounted radially on the outside of a profile 6 of rubbery mixture of hardness Shore A, less than 40. Radially outside of the profile 3 and axially outside of said profile 6 is arranged another profile 7 of rubber mixture with low hardness compared to the hardness of the mixture of profile 3.
  • the rim J on which the bead 5 described above is mounted, comprises a frustoconical seat 42 extended axially on either side by two frustoconical faces: axially outside by the face 410 of a projection 41 of low height and axially inside by the face 43 connecting said seat 42 to a bearing support bearing surface 44, said supporting support acting to support the tire in the event of pressure loss.
  • the face 410 is extended by the face 412 in the form of an arc of a circle on the plane of the figure, the latter face 412 extending by an axially external face 411.
  • the bead 5 of the tire P In its part radially inside with respect to the bead wire 2, the bead 5 of the tire P, shown inflated, is in contact by its seat 90 with the seat 42 of the rim J and axially on the outside by a wall 91 against the face 410 of the projection 41. In the extension of the wall 91 of the bead, a wall 92 partially envelops the surface 412 of the projecting projection 41.
  • the axially outer wall of the bead 5 is provided with a protective rib T, delimited on the outside by three faces which, seen in meridian section in FIG. 1, have generators AB, CB, AD, the generator AB connecting the two other generators CB and
  • the faces bear the name of their generator, for example, the face having for line the line AB is called, in the present documenta face AB.
  • the generator AB of the axially outermost side AB of the rib T is in the case presented a straight line making an angle ⁇ with a perpendicular to the axis of rotation of the tire at most equal to 10 ° (in in the case presented, this angle is equal to 5 °); the distance D AB between the end points A and B is preferably between 5 and 10 mm.
  • the point A radially furthest from the axis of rotation is here the point of the rib T axially furthest from the equatorial plane.
  • This generator AB is joined, radially inside, to the wall of the bead by the generator BC which is, in the example described, a line segment, the latter extending by another line segment CC making an angle ⁇ substantially equal, in the case presented, to the angle ⁇ .
  • This last segment CC is connected with the part 92 of the bead in contact with the part 412 radially outside the projecting projection 41.
  • the point C corresponds to the last point of the part 92 of the bead 5 which can come into contact with the upper part 412 of the projection 41 when the tire is inflated.
  • the point of intersection B of the generator AB with the generator BC is located at a distance from a straight line ⁇ parallel to the axis of rotation and passing through the radially outermost point of the upper part 412 projection 41, equal to the distance e increased by 6 mm.
  • the distance e is worth in the example described 1.5 mm and corresponds to the distance separating axially, in the plane of the figure, a straight line perpendicular to the axis of rotation and passing through the point of the rib T axially furthest away from the equatorial plane, from the straight line Tl perpendicular to the axis of rotation and tangent axially outside to the projection 41.
  • the point C limiting the generatrix BC of the rib T is obtained as being the point of intersection between the external profile of the bead and a straight line, denoted Tl, perpendicular to the axis of rotation and tangent to the face 411 axially to the outside of the projection 41.
  • this point C must be located radially outwards with respect to a virtual straight line passing through the last point C 'of the bead in contact with the projection 41 and the point B so as to generate flexibility in bending the appropriate bead to avoid any jamming of the rib between an external obstacle and said projection.
  • the radial distance d separating the points C and C is noted d; preferentially, this distance d is greater than the distance separating the point B from the line ⁇ minus the axial distance e.
  • the generatrix AD of the radially upper face AD of the rib T is in the form of a circular arc whose center of curvature is located axially outside the tire and whose tangent Ta at point A d intersection between the faces AB and AD makes with the equatorial plane an angle ⁇ equal to 45 °.
  • the face AB of the protective rib is rectilinear; of course, this face AB could be of any shape and in particular curved.

  • FIG. 2 shows a bead of a tire according to another variant of the invention.
  • the references given in this FIG. 2 as soon as they are identical to those used in FIG. 1, refer to the same structural elements as those described with the support of FIG. 1.
  • the bead 5 of the tire P comprises a carcass reinforcement 1 anchored around a bead wire 2 going from the inside of the tire outwards to form a loop around a rubber profile 3 and form a turning 10 axially between the carcass reinforcement 1 and the bead linkage 2.
  • the bead 5 shown corresponds to the bead located on the vehicle exterior side of the tire mounted on its rim.
  • This rim J comprises rim seats 42 inclined towards the outside and terminated axially on the outside by protrusions 41 against which the bead tips 5 come into contact.
  • the projection 41 of the rim comprises, in the extension of the rim seat 42, a first inclined portion 410 which is substantially rectilinear, itself extending radially outwards by a portion 412 in the form of an arc of a circle; this latter part 412 is connected axially to the outside to an external face 411 which is substantially rectilinear and perpendicular to the axis of rotation.
  • the bead 5 is provided with a protective rib T whose points axially furthest from the face 411 are at a distance e equal to 1.5 mm.
  • the profile of the protective rib T comprises a face AB in the form of an arc of a circle extended radially outwards by an arc of a circle between the point A and a point D located at a distance D AD equal to twice the distance D AB measured in the radial direction between points A and B.
  • the tangent Ta at point A to said profile in an arc forms an angle ⁇ with the radial direction (perpendicular direction to the axis of rotation) which in this case is equal to 45 °.
  • the profile AB of the protective rib T is extended radially inwards by a substantially linear profile BC (the point C being obtained as the intersection between the profile of the bead radially below the rib T and a straight line Tl perpendicular to the axis of rotation and tangent to the external face 411 of the projection 41).
  • the point C is located at a radial distance d from the radially furthest points from the projection 41 which in the present case is equal to 3 mm.
  • Point B is located at a radial distance equal to 4 mm from the edge 412 of the projection 41.
  • the profile of the face BC is radially outside a straight line ⁇ passing through point B and through the last point C of the bead in contact with the projection (inflated tire).
  • the profile of the bead 5 between point C and the point C of connection between said bead 5 and the protective rib T is formed so as to extend the profile of the bead in contact with the inclined part 410 of the projection 41 without there being any contact on the part radially outside 412 of the projection.
  • the profile between C and C is an extension of the profile of the inclined part 410.
  • the profile of the bead between C and B is located radially outside and axially inside a virtual straight line ⁇ passing through said points B and C.
